Gary M. Caporicci
Gary Caporicci, CPA, CGFM, CFF, is a Principal in the audit practice with Stonefield Josephson and is Co-Founder and Senior Partner of Caporicci & Larson, a subsidiary of Stonefield Josephson.
With more than 30 years of diversified business experience, including a specialization in audit and management consulting for government organizations, Gary is responsible for the audit and accounting practice of Caporicci & Larson. His clients include public and private universities and colleges, city and county governments, state agencies, joint power authorities, healthcare agencies, transportation agencies, and special districts.
Previous to founding Caporicci & Larson, Gary spent 11 years with Big 8 professional services firm, Coopers & Lybrand (now PricewaterhouseCoopers). As an audit manager with Coopers & Lybrand, Gary gained broad experience in a wide range of industries such as government, construction, manufacturing, mutual funds, and insurance. Additionally, Gary’s prior experience includes a consultant position with public accountancy, KPMG, and vice president of national insurance and financial services company, Pacific Life.
Known for his expertise in the areas of construction and government, Gary wrote AICPA audit guides on these topics, and he has authored many audit and accounting courses for professional groups, as well as academic institutions. He has been a frequent speaker and lecturer at many professional organizations and governmental seminars and conferences including the Government Finance Officers Association, California and Texas Societies of CPAs, Institute of Internal Auditors, major CPA firms, and several universities. In 2006, Gary received the Instructor of the Year award from the California CPA Education Foundation.
